Dedicated ceramic polymer coating facility for aluminum, steel, titanium, and polymer substrates. Thin-film application (0.5-2 mils) that maintains critical tolerances where anodizing's 2+ mil buildup fails.
Delta E ≤1 color consistency eliminates the 8-12% rejection rates typical of anodized aerospace programs.

Ultrasonic Surface Preparation
Industrial ultrasonic cleaning systems for precision surface
preparation before coating. Removes contaminants, machining oils, and oxidation from complex geometries that manual cleaning methods miss.
Critical for coating adhesion on high-value aerospace components.

Corrosion & Wear Resistance
Verified performance per ASTM B117 salt spray testing exceeding 3,000 hours. 9H pencil hardness per ASTM D3363. Chemical resistance to JP-8 fuel, Skydrol hydraulic fluid, and industrial solvents.
Every claim backed by documented test data.

Color Consistency Standard
Delta E is the mathematical difference between two colors as measured by spectrophotometry. Lower Delta E = closer color match. Human eye perceives Delta E >2 as noticeable color difference.
